64 drops of water are combined to form one big drop. Surface energy of big drop is how many times of any small drop.

A

16

B

8

C

4

D

None

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

`V_i=V_f`
`64xx4/3pir^3 = 4/3piR^3`
4r=R
`E_R/E_r =(T.4piR^2)/(T.4pir^2)`
`(4)^2`
= 16
